A Founding is an occasion when several new Space Marine Chapters are created.[11c]
A Founding does not occur at any set interval, but is ordered when it is deemed necessary. As Chapters are occasionally completely destroyed, Foundings are often meant to ensure that a thousand Chapters exist at a time. This also means that many Chapters are created during unstable times of strife and rebellions that have caused many Chapters to lose the knowledge of their Founding or even the millennia of that Founding.[11d] This is especially common to Chapters created before or during Age of Apostasy as during the Reign of Blood many Imperial records were shamelessly destroyed forever.[11c]
Space Marine Chapters have been created outside of official Foundings, however. Exceptions to Foundings include the creation of the Grey Knights who were created before the Second Founding by order of the Emperor Himself during the Horus Heresy[10], the Sons of Medusa, who were ratified by unprecedented edict in 011.M37,[3c] and the Red Seraphs as well as Angels Numinous which represent splinter factions of the Blood Eagles.[66]

History
At the beginning of the Great Crusade, the Emperor created the Space Marine Legions after He had lost His twenty sons. Every Legion was made at least 10,000 Marines strong bolstered by the very best equipment and armoury the Imperium could offer and packed up with unflinching loyalty to the God Emperor of Mankind. This event, the creation of the Legions, is known as the First Founding.[11a]
Codex Astartes
Following the Horus Heresy's aftermath the Primarch of the Ultramarines, Roboute Guilliman, wrote a mighty tome of wisdom that included strategies and tactics for the Space Marines. The most lasting and significant decree of the Codex Astartes, as the tome was known, was that those then existing Space Marine Legions were to be divided into Chapters of 1,000 Marines strong. This was to ensure that no such rebellion as the Horus Heresy was to happen again because no one man could command such a terrifying force as 10,000 Space Marines again. It also made Space Marine forces more flexible and tactical on their own as every Chapter was fully independent and self-sufficient fighting force.[11b] After the remaining loyalist Primarchs accepted the Codex Astartes, the Legions were divided into Chapters. One Chapter of each parent Legion maintained the original colours, symbol, and name of the Legion, and they became known as the Chapters of the First Founding. The other Chapters took their own insignia and heraldry and are known as the Chapters of the Second Founding.[11b]
Subsequent foundings
It is believed that approximately one thousand Space Marine Chapters exist at all times though extremely violent warzones, attrition, space phenomena and other factors change the number of Chapters so radically no one can track them accurately.[Needs Citation]
Over half (60%) of all Space Marine Chapters were descendants of Ultramarines genestocks,[11c][11d] by the start of the 41st millennium, this percentage had increased to over two-thirds (67%) of chapters.[76] During the Pariah Crusade, Apothecary Biologis Brutus stated that three out of four (75%) Successor Chapters are of Ultramarines lineage,[79] suggesting the percentage is increasing. This massive proportion of Ultramarines successors is partly due to the stability of Ultramarine gene-seed, and also due to the large quantity of available gene-seed.[76]
Creation of new Chapters
The creation of new Chapters can only be ordered by the High Lords of Terra[11c], and it is said ultimately only from the Emperor Himself, although the actual process of creation is performed by the Adeptus Mechanicus.[1b]
The gene-seed used to create new Chapters is stored by the Adeptus Mechanicus, originally tithed from existing Chapters. New progenoids are created using human test-slaves.[1b] Although these test-slaves are conscious and aware of their "existence", they are completely immobile, forever remaining in static experimental capsules and serving as little more than hosts for the zygotes growing and progenoid organs growing.[14] A single slave is used in this way to create two progenoids, which are then implanted into two more slaves, and so on. One thousand sets of organs - the notional number of Marines in a Chapter - are created, after more than half a century of constant reproduction. Some Chapters' geneseed is mutated in a way the zygotes grow at a faster rate and so are able to recover rapidly from heavy losses within their Chapter.[1b]

First Founding
The twenty Space Marine Legions, also known as the Legiones Astartes, were created by the Emperor to take part in the Great Crusade in what was later known as the First Founding.[11a]
Second Founding
The Second Founding, of Space Marine Chapters occurred seven years after the Horus Heresy.[5a]
The remaining loyal Legions after Horus Heresy (sometimes referred to as the "Progenitor") were divided into smaller Chapters that became known as the Second Founding Chapters. Each Second Founding Chapter initially shared their parent Legion's gene-seed, but subsequently each Chapter's gene-seed was isolated, forming new genetic lines and forging their own histories and traditions distinct from their Progenitors, while still remaining proud of their roots.[5a]
It is unknown how many Successor Chapters were created - exactly how many Chapters were founded and from which Legions is unclear. The Apocrypha of Davio attempted to categorize them all, but was never completed. Some survive to this day, the proud inheritors of their Legion's histories and the traditions of their Primarch. One of the earliest known accounts is found within a version of the Codex Astartes known as the Apocrypha of Skaros claiming that the Ultramarines Legion sired twenty-three Primogenitor Chapters, but omitted to list them all.[11c]
The vast majority of the Second Founding Chapters were created from the ranks of the Ultramarines Legion; other Legions were not large enough to be divided more than once.[11c] The Salamanders, consisting of only 7 Companies at the end of the Heresy, produced no recorded Successors in the Second Founding at all. The division of the Space Wolves Legion produced only one additional Chapter known as the Wolf Brothers.[12]

Third Founding
The Third Founding was initiated at the suggestion of Rogal Dorn. After more than forty years of preparation, the High Lords of Terra had approved over a hundred writs of succession to both First and Second Founding Chapters. The Ultramarines were granted nine writs of succession.[23]

Fourth Founding
The Fourth Founding took place shortly after 546.M32 after the costly Imperial victory in the War of the Beast. It was overseen by the Grand Master of Assassins and de facto dictator of the Imperium at the time, Drakan Vangorich, as well as the Lord Commander of the Imperium and Imperial Fists Chapter Master Maximus Thane.[22]

Thirteenth Founding
The Thirteenth Founding or Dark Founding was one of the instances where new Space Marine Chapters were created. The details of the Thirteenth Founding are almost completely unknown; it is unknown to the Imperium how many, and which Chapters were created, and if they still exist. This Founding is the only in which the Adeptus Terra does not possess the original gene-seed of the founded Chapters.[9][11d]

Twenty-First Founding
The Twenty-First Founding was the largest Founding of Space Marine Chapters since the Second Founding. It took place shortly before the Age of Apostasy, in 991.M35.[11d][18c] It's believed that the Magos Biologis charged with overseeing the Founding manipulated the gene-seed used to create the Chapters of this Founding,[2f][70a] and that at least some of it was done under the sponsorship of Thorian Inquisitors involved with 'Project Homo Sapiens Novus'.[70b]
The Twenty-First Founding is also known as the Cursed Founding, because of the appalling bad luck that seems to dog the Chapters created in it. Worse still, some of these Chapters have developed genetic idiosyncrasies, mutations that strain the tolerance of the Inquisition and threaten the Chapters' survival.[11d]
Many of the Chapters of the Twenty-First Founding are known to be lost; some mysteriously disappeared while travelling through the Warp or while in action, while others were found tainted and destroyed.[53a]

Twenty-Third Founding
Sometimes referred as "The Sentinel Founding". This Founding of early M38 was established to aid the Imperium's defences on many vulnerable fronts.[3e] It was also done to repair the power and reach of the Imperium's Space Marine forces after considerable losses in the prior millennia that saw the loss of no fewer than 57 chapters due to events such as the Age of Apostasy and Plague of Unbelief.[2c] The origins of many chapters of this founding are as shrouded as they were even during the founding itself.[3e]

Ultima Founding
The Ultima Founding is the most recent Space Marine Founding, created at the direct order of Roboute Guilliman following his resurrection shortly after the Thirteenth Black Crusade. This Founding is one of the largest and most significant, as it consists mainly of the new Primaris Space Marines. Moreover, the Primaris Marines from the Ultima Founding will be used to refresh and reinforce depleted Chapters in addition to creating new ones. The Ultima Founding is at the forefront of Guilliman's Indomitus Crusade.[24]
According to the Logos Historica Verita, roughly 4 years into the Indomitus Crusade there were around 105 Chapters within the Ultima Founding.[63]

Conflicting sources
As Games Workshop has made innumerable amounts of Chapters, names and colour schemes, not to mention many other details, it is no surprise there are some conflicting sources from time to time. The lore explains that many events and setbacks in the Imperium of Man have resulted in the destruction of the relevant articles and tomes. It is therefore said that some Chapters do not know from which Founding they originate or that the Founding they believe they hail from is different from the one they actually do.[11c]
Here are conflicts between sources that came up while creating this article:
- Raptors (Chapter) — some sources[11c][16d] claim the Raptors as the 2nd Founding Chapter of the Raven Guard. However, Chapter Approved 2001[17] clearly states that the Raven Guard has only two Successor Chapters and that the Raptors Chapter is from a later Founding, though it does not state which. It could be possible that there are two Raptors Chapters, as this is not unheard of in the history of the Imperium.[19]
- Sable Swords — Codex: Space Marines (5th Edition)[11] indicates the Sable Swords were founded in M41, but it is stated in The Beheading (Novel)[22] that they were formed in the Fourth Founding. It is possible that there have been two Chapters of the same name.
- Silver Skulls — this Chapter is listed as from later Foundings (not 1st or 2nd) in Chapter Approved 2001[17]; however, in a later source, How to Paint Space Marines,[16e] it is stated, with a picture, that Silver Skulls are a 2nd Founding Successor Chapter of the Ultramarines.
